Today, in a compelling speech at the Building India Summit, Satyendra Kumar articulated a bold vision for the future of urban development. He proposed that a strategic collaboration between India, Singapore, and Japan could be the cornerstone in developing the smart cities of tomorrow. This potential partnership, he emphasised, would bring together the best of each nation’s strengths to create innovative, sustainable, and technologically advanced urban environments.
A Vision for Tri-Nation Collaboration
During his address, Mr. Kumar outlined how the combined expertise of India, Singapore, and Japan could revolutionise urban living. “India’s dynamic urban growth, Singapore’s leadership in smart city innovation, and Japan’s cutting-edge technological advancements can together redefine what it means to live in a city. This collaboration would not just pave the way for smart cities but create a blueprint for sustainable urban development worldwide,” Mr. Kumar stated.
